Subject: Re: Installation of an Apache httpd server with FAI

Torsten Schlabach wrote:
Rudy,

when you say

> $ROOTCMD a2enmod rewrite
> $ROOTCMD a2enmod ssl
> $ROOTCMD a2dissite 000-default
> $ROOTCMD a2ensite dokeos
> $ROOTCMD a2ensite dokeos_ssl

you mean in a script in scripts/MYCLASS/xx-apache ?

Why would I need the $ROOTCMD command there?


Because it's need to be run inside the chroot *(/tmp/target) and $ROOTCMD is an alias for "chroot /tmp/target". At least I have always thought so :)
